在基于NSTableView的视图中弹出按钮

时间:2013-05-06 22:11:14

标签: cocoa nstableview cocoa-bindings

我正在尝试在基于NSTableView的视图中使用弹出按钮,我想用阵列控制器“Sectors”填充弹出窗口的值。如果弹出窗口在常规视图中,我可以正常工作,但是在Tableview中出现空白。弹出按钮的绑定在

下面

Popup Bindings

Objects

我四处搜索,似乎其他人遇到了这个问题,但无法找到可行的解决方案。

1 个答案:

答案 0 :(得分:1)

我遇到了同样的问题,刚刚发布了这个类似问题的答案

NSPopupButton in view based NSTableView: getting bindings to work

你可以让它工作,我发布了一个sample project on GitHub,它展示了在基于NSTableView的视图中工作所需的绑定差异,与你通常期望的相比。

基本上你需要在类视图的委托中为你的数组控制器创建一个IBOutlet,然后绑定到它。